Romeoville, IL Safety Rating for Self-Storage 7/10
Romeoville, Illinois, is considered a relatively safe place to live and conduct business, including the self-storage industry. When compared to other cities in Illinois, Romeoville ranks moderately high in terms of safety. Below is a detailed analysis of various factors that contribute to this safety rating.
Crime Rates
- Romeoville has a lower crime rate compared to the state average, making it a safer option for residents and businesses.
- Property crime rates, which are particularly relevant to the self-storage industry, are below the national average.
- Violent crime is also less frequent in Romeoville compared to other Illinois cities, contributing to a sense of security for residents and business owners.
Laws and Regulations
- Romeoville has stringent local laws and regulations that help maintain public safety and order.
- The local police department is proactive in community policing, which helps deter crime and ensures a safer environment for businesses, including self-storage facilities.
- There are specific zoning laws in place that regulate the establishment and operation of self-storage units, ensuring they are located in safe and accessible areas.
Population Density
- Romeoville has a moderate population density, which contributes to its safety. High-density areas often experience more crime, but Romeoville's balance helps maintain a lower crime rate.
- The town's population is approximately 40,000, which allows for a tight-knit community where people look out for each other, further enhancing safety.
Immediate and Surrounding Areas
- Romeoville is part of the Chicago metropolitan area, but it is situated far enough from the city to avoid many of the crime-related issues associated with urban centers.
- Surrounding areas like Bolingbrook and Naperville also have relatively low crime rates, contributing to the overall safety of the region.
- The presence of educational institutions and business parks in the vicinity adds to the area's stability and safety.
